Future Surgeons: Key Skills Overview

This one-day course was designed to address the lack of structured basic surgical skills training courses for medical students intending to follow a career in surgery. It aims to introduce participants to safe basic surgical techniques that are common to all surgical practices. This is a practical course with a high tutor to participant ratio. It is delivered using a series of tutor demonstrations and hands-on sessions where participants work on animal tissue. Tuition and supervision is provided throughout by expert surgeons. Aimed at Medical Students and FY1's.

Preparation for the Diploma in Implant Dentistry Overview

The aim of this interactive course is to help prepare candidates for the Diploma in Implant Dentistry of the Royal College of Surgeons of Edinburgh. The different aspects of the examination together with the standards expected will be discussed by members of the Implant Dentistry Advisory Board of the College. The course will be delivered using lectures, tutorials, and Mock OSCE demonstration
